Ingredients You'll Need
- 1 pound: lobster meat, cooked and chopped
- 1 pound: crab meat, lump for best texture
- 1 cup: unsalted butter, softened to room temperature
- 2 tablespoons: fresh lemon juice, for brightness
- 2 tablespoons: garlic, minced, adds a wonderful aroma
- 1 teaspoon: Old Bay seasoning, for a classic seafood flavor
- 1 tablespoon: fresh parsley, chopped, for freshness
- Salt and pepper: to taste, adjust according to your preference
For the best flavor, use fresh seafood from a trusted source. If you're short on time, canned crab meat can be a convenient substitute, though fresh is always best. Feel free to swap out the Old Bay seasoning with your favorite seafood seasoning for a personal touch!
Step-by-Step Instructions
Preparing the Seafood
- In a mixing bowl, combine the lobster meat, crab meat, softened butter, lemon juice, minced garlic, Old Bay seasoning, and chopped parsley.
As you blend the ingredients, take a moment to appreciate the delightful aroma wafting from the bowl. The fresh seafood combined with the buttery richness promises a flavor explosion.
Mixing the Ingredients
- Mix well until all ingredients are fully incorporated. Ensure the seafood is evenly distributed throughout the mixture.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ste. Adjust according to your preference, remembering that a little seasoning can enhance the overall flavor.
Pro Tip: For a smoother texture, you can use a fork to mash the mixture slightly, making it easier to scoop into bombs later. And don't forget to taste as you go-this is your moment to perfect the flavor!

Serving and Storage Tips
Serving
Serve your Lobster & Crab Butter Bombs chilled, garnished with fresh parsley and lemon wedges for a touch of color. Pair them with crusty bread or crackers to enhance the experience, and perhaps a crisp white wine for a delightful seafood feast.
Storage
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. For longer storage, freeze the bombs for up to 2 months. Thaw in the fridge before serving again, and enjoy them cold for the best flavor.
